The techs were okay and did the best they could under the circumstances. I think it was an issue with the administrative staff. They need to take a closer look at how they run the facility and the help they provide, because it's not adequate. With 38 clients, they only had two techs and a med aide on the floor on each shift. And the med aide doesn't assist with patient care like bathing, etc. That's not enough care staff to handle that many patients with various levels of dementia. My mom was supposed to stay there for 30 days for respite care, and by the 5th day, I took her back home. She had not been assisted with her meals. She was left soiled. And she fell, unwitnessed, or so they say. She had a large hematoma on her right hip. I took her to the ER to be assessed, whereas they did nothing and had no clue what to do. I'm grateful I'm a nurse and have that knowledge and background. If you don't, I would urge you to think twice before putting your loved one here. Because it turned out to be a horror, even with me staying there with her during those five days from 9 am -11 pm, with only a break for dinner. The activities person looked right at me every day and never once approached me to invite my mom to participate. The girls on the floor were sweet, but it was jus impossible for them to provide adequate care.

A Place for Mom has scored The Monarch at Round Rock 9.3 out of 10 using our proprietary review score.
We assign review scores to give a more reliable view into senior living communities and home care agencies. Our review scores prioritize reviews that are recent — the past 24 months — because we know families need current information when choosing senior care.
Those with many recent, positive reviews receive a high review score, while providers with few recent reviews — regardless of how positive — receive a lower review score. Communities with no recent reviews will not have a review score, even if older reviews are positive. The maximum A Place for Mom review score a community can receive is 10 points.
